Story summary
- National Party leader Christopher Luxon announced the bed tax and bank tax will be removed from any coalition deal.
- Luxon said National is unlikely to enforce next year’s legislated fuel excise tax increase.
- Finance spokesperson Nicola Willis said she will not rule out future ACC levy increases if National returns to government.
- Queenstown Lakes District Mayor John Glover called the bed-tax backdown a potential deal-breaker for the council’s tourism agreement.
